Principles of Neurological Surgery: Expert Consult - Online and Print 4th Edition
Purchase options and add-ons
Perfect for anyone considering or training in this challenging specialty, Principles of Neurological Surgery, 4th Edition, by Drs. Richard G. Ellenbogen, Laligam N. Sekhar, and Neil Kitchen, provides a clear, superbly illustrated introduction to all aspects of neurosurgery–from general principles to specific techniques. Thorough updates from leading authors ensure that you’ll stay abreast of the latest advances in every area of neurosurgery, including pre- and post-operative patient care, neuroradiology, pediatric neurosurgery, neurovascular surgery, trauma surgery, spine surgery, oncology, pituitary adenomas, cranial base neurosurgery, image-guided neurosurgery, treatment of pain, epilepsy surgery, and much more.
- Offers comprehensive coverage without being encyclopedic – just the right amount of information for those in training or who need an introduction to the field.
- Provides a strong visual understanding of the essentials of neurosurgery with abundant high-quality illustrations, including imaging, pathology, clinical and operative photographs, surgical line drawings, diagrams, tables, and figures.
- Presents information in an easy-to-understand, well-written manner, helping you quickly grasp the principles and problems of today’s neurosurgery.
- Features new and improved videos, more emphasis on anatomy and radiology, and new evidence and techniques, keeping you up to date with the latest advances in the field.

Editorial Reviews
Review
"This book achieves its goal of educating students and trainees about almost every topic in neurosurgery. It is comprehensive, yet to the point and brief enough to contain everything in one volume. This book provides a superb level of detail in its explanation of each topic, including a clear and efficient discussion of background and clinical relevance as well as scenarios."
Morteza Sadeh, MD PhD (University of Illinois at Chicago College of Medicine) Doody's Score: 93-4 Stars!
